KT17 1BB is a lively urban neighbourhood on East Street, 0.9km from Hookfield in Epsom. Administratively it sits within Town ward and the Epsom and Ewell constituency.
For renters and young professionals, KT17 1BB offers a working-class neighbourhood with strong employment ties. By day, the area transitions to a science and business parks character: science and business parks with high status workers. With residents averaging 31 years old, this is a classic professional renter's neighbourhood — energetic, sociable, and career-focused. 59% of homes are privately rented — a strong rental market with good supply for incoming tenants.
Safety: Crime rates are high (142 per 1,000 residents) — commercial zones and transport hubs in the vicinity contribute to these figures.
Census 2021 statistics for KT17 1BB are sourced from Output Area E00166058 (shared with 16 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.

gavel Crime Overview 12 Months (up to 2026-02)
Crime rates near KT17 1BB are high at 142 per 1,000 residents. The most reported categories are violence and sexual offences and anti-social behaviour. Commercial streets and transport hubs naturally generate more incidents than quiet residential roads.
